Florists nearby 63 Malibongwe Drive, Johannesburg, 2104, South Africa

Magnolia Flowers

Approximately 1.45 km away
Address: 30 Standard Drive, Blairgowrie, Johannesburg, 2194, South Africa

Oopsy Daisy

Approximately 1.77 km away
Address: 5th St, Johannesburg, 2195, South Africa

ITS FLOWERTIME

Approximately 1.79 km away
Address: 3rd Ave & Corner 7th St, Johannesburg, South Africa